Factors to Consider When Choosing UPS For Security Camera System

When selecting a UPS for your security camera system, it’s important to consider several factors that influence both performance and long-term value. A well-chosen UPS ensures your cameras stay operational during power outages and protects against surges, but the right model depends on your specific setup and priorities. Understanding these key aspects can help you avoid common pitfalls and make a more informed decision.

Capacity and Power Rating

The VA and wattage ratings determine how many cameras and other devices a UPS can support during an outage. A higher capacity provides longer backup time, which is essential if power outages are frequent or lengthy. However, larger units tend to be bulkier and more expensive. For most residential security systems, selecting a UPS with at least 600VA is advisable, but larger setups may require 1000VA or more to ensure reliable operation.

Battery Technology and Lifespan

Traditional lead-acid batteries are common but have limited lifespan and slower recharge times. Lithium-based UPS models, like the GOLDENMATE, offer longer lifespan—often exceeding 10 years—and faster charging, making them more cost-effective over time. When choosing, consider the expected lifespan and maintenance needs, especially if you want a low-hassle, long-term solution.

Size, Weight, and Installation

Compact and lightweight models are easier to install and hide, ideal for small or discreet setups. Larger units may support more devices but could require dedicated mounting or more space. Think about where you’ll place your UPS—near your cameras, in a utility closet, or on a shelf—and select a model that balances capacity with ease of installation.

Surge Protection and Additional Features

Surge protection is vital to shield your cameras from voltage spikes. Always verify that the UPS has certified surge protection features. Additional features like USB charging ports, LCD displays, or management software can add convenience, but they often come at a higher price. Prioritize surge protection and reliability over extras if your main goal is to keep security footage flowing during outages.

Cost and Long-Term Value

While cheaper models might seem attractive initially, they may lack capacity or durability, leading to higher replacement costs. Investing in a higher-capacity or lithium-based UPS can provide peace of mind and reduce ongoing maintenance or replacement needs. Evaluate your budget against your system’s power demands to find a balance that offers the best long-term value.

Frequently Asked Questions

How long should a UPS last during a power outage for my security cameras?

The backup duration depends on your UPS’s capacity and the power draw of your cameras. For typical home security setups, a UPS capable of supporting your system for at least 30 minutes is a good starting point, ensuring enough time to review footage or safely shut down equipment. Larger capacities can extend this time significantly, which is useful if outages are frequent or prolonged. Always match your UPS’s VA rating to your total system wattage for accurate backup time estimates.

Can I connect multiple cameras to a small UPS without issues?

Connecting multiple cameras to a small UPS is feasible if the total power draw remains within the unit’s wattage rating. However, smaller UPS models may not support longer outages or multiple devices simultaneously. Overloading a UPS can cause it to shut down unexpectedly, risking loss of footage. It’s better to choose a unit with a higher capacity than your current needs to allow for future expansion or added devices.

Is surge protection included in all UPS units for security cameras?

Most UPS units include surge protection, but the quality and certification can vary. It’s important to verify that the model has certified surge protection features—look for UL or similar certifications—to ensure your cameras are safeguarded against voltage spikes. Cheaper units may lack adequate surge protection, so investing in a reputable brand ensures your system’s safety in the event of power surges or lightning strikes.

Should I prioritize lithium batteries over lead-acid for my security camera UPS?

Lithium batteries generally offer longer lifespan, faster charging, and lighter weight compared to traditional lead-acid batteries, making them a better choice for long-term reliability. However, they tend to come at a higher upfront cost. If you plan to keep your system running smoothly for many years with minimal maintenance, a lithium-based UPS provides better value over time, especially in environments where battery replacement costs matter.

What’s the most important feature to look for in a UPS for security cameras?

The most critical feature is reliable surge protection combined with sufficient backup capacity. Surge protection shields your equipment from voltage spikes, while the capacity determines how long your cameras can operate during an outage. Beyond that, ease of installation and clear status indicators can help you manage your system effectively. Prioritize these core features to ensure your security system remains operational when it matters most.
